Job Summary
Track student progress through accurate data collection and reporting while providing targeted small-group and individual instruction in resource classes. Develop, implement, and monitor Individualized Education Programs (IEPs) to support a caseload of approximately 12 students in 5th–8th grade. Collaborate with general education teachers to deliver co-taught math and ELA instruction that meets diverse student needs. Maintain a structured, supportive classroom environment that promotes confidence and success, fostering strong relationships with students, families, and staff to support academic and social-emotional growth. This full-time role offers the opportunity to make a direct impact through individualized support within a junior high team.
Required Qualifications
- previous experience teaching in special education or a related capacity
- A bachelor's degree in Special Education or a related field
- An active Illinois Professional Educator License (PEL) with an LBS1 endorsement
Desired Qualifications
- A master's degree
